We're looking at using rsync over an encrypted link, and are debating the virtues of ssh vs stunnel.
I know rsync can hammer a network-layer implementation, so have others done this, and if so, which is better - rsync over ssh or rsync over stunnel? I leaning towards stunnel as it's just a "pure" SSL transport layer with nothing else to worry about, whereas sshd implies accounts with password/access management,etc,etc. -- Cheers Jason Haar Information Security Manager Trimble Navigation Ltd.
